What is the relationship between democracy to oil, coal, and natural gas?
“To understand democracy, you have to understand how throughout the last 150 years, both in industrialized countries and other parts of the world, what democracy is and whether democracy has been possible, has been intricately related to forms of energy production,” explains Timothy Mitchell, author of “Carbon Democracy: Political Power in the Age of Oil.”
